The 2-Minute Rule for what is md5's application
The 2-Minute Rule for what is md5's application
Blog Article
All we really have to do is move Every bit 7 Areas into the remaining. We will do it with the intermediate stage to really make it simpler to see what is going on:
Along with our M0 input, we also will need our output from the final step, ffffffff. The box indicates that we have to carry out modular addition with both of these figures, similar to from the earlier portion.
MD5 is usually a cryptographic hash purpose, which has numerous positive aspects similar to the velocity to produce them plus the Pretty much irreversible algorithm. These have leaded the MD5 algorithm for being extensively utilised previously, but in which Is that this functionality still utilized these days?
Despite its vulnerabilities, MD5 even now delivers many Added benefits. It is straightforward to carry out and computationally efficient, rendering it suited to applications the place speed is very important.
Nowadays, safer hashing algorithms like bcrypt and Argon2 are recommended for password storage to resist brute-power and dictionary attacks.
Stay Informed: Stay current on the latest security ideal techniques and vulnerabilities in cryptographic algorithms to produce educated decisions about algorithm alternatives in the applications.
Distribute the loveStanding desks are becoming increasingly well-known over time, with Many individuals picking out to incorporate them into their each day routines. The well being great things about standing often all over the ...
Considering the fact that this remains the 1st Procedure, We are going to use K1 1st (the RFC will not state why the message enter, M commences at M0, although the continuous starts at one). Just about every on the values for K are proven in the The functions area. Should you refer back, you will check here note that K1 is:
Use Cases: Though both equally algorithms may be used for knowledge integrity checks, SHA-256 is more appropriate for applications demanding significant protection, including banking and copyright.
Utilizing the features H and HH, we perform sixteen rounds making use of being an Preliminary vector the output of the past 16 rounds. This tends to cause modified values of a,b,c, and d in Just about every round.
Regardless if you are a little small business, an company or perhaps a government agency, we have the latest updates and guidance for all elements of cybersecurity.
Data Breach Hazard: If a legacy technique with MD5 is compromised, sensitive data may very well be uncovered, leading to details breaches and reputational problems.
Referring back to our diagram, once we Keep to the line out with the former box, we see yet another one of several bins that suggest modular addition. This time, we want our output from the last operation to act as an input, in addition to what the diagram refers to as Ki.
Upon conclusion of your fourth round and its 64th operation, the outputs are included to the original initialization vectors that we shown higher than. The result of this calculation is the final MD5 hash of our enter.